2 // 3 // 4. Pura Diffuser – I freaking LOVE this thing and plan for it to be my #1 gift to give this season. I have a full tutorial saved in my “Gift Highlight”, but basically is a diffuser (that is safe for pets and kids) that you can control via an app on your phone. It holds two scents at a time and you can turn each sent on and off. My favorite feature is being able to turn this on when you aren’t even home. It also has a nightlight with adjustable colors. 8. Always Pan – I feel like I don’t even need to begin to explain my love for this pan as you have seen me use and talk about it so much lately. It is a non-toxic, but still non-stick pan that can do the work of a few of your kitchen gadgets. My favorite is leaving the steam basket in, fill with water, cook your pasta and then you just lift the basket out to drain. Less clean up! Code: YUMMY will get you $30 off.
